No beacen account
beacen does not require a beacen account. You can import and navigate routes without creating a profile or signing in to beacen.

Your routes
Imported and recorded routes are stored locally by default. A route can include its name, ordered geography, elevations, timestamps, waypoints and derived distance or elevation information. Trimming creates a confirmed retained section without silently publishing it.
Deleting a local route removes beacen’s local copy and its associated local metadata. Temporary GPX files created for sharing are removed automatically.

Optional private iCloud sync
Sync with iCloud is off by default. If you enable it, beacen stores your Trails, route metadata, favourites, public-link management state and selected app settings in your private Apple iCloud and CloudKit account. These records use your private CloudKit database; they are not public Library records.
Turning sync off stops future syncing but does not delete records already held in your private iCloud database. Deleting a synced route is propagated through the sync process when sync is available.

Location on your device
beacen uses live location, heading, course, speed and accuracy on your device for navigation, off-route and rejoin guidance, route recording, Watch navigation and Library Near Me sorting. Near Me compares one requested location with the downloaded Library catalogue on your device.
beacen does not upload your ordinary live navigation location, Near Me location, breadcrumb history or Debug field diagnostics. Location becomes network data only when it is part of a route that you deliberately sync privately or publish through a public share link.

The public Library
Browsing the Library reads public route records and route files from CloudKit. Search, filters, Near Me ordering, favourites and saved-route organisation are handled on your device. Saving a Library route does not publish your identity or location; it enters private iCloud sync only if you have separately enabled that setting.

Analytics, advertising and crash reporting
beacen does not currently use advertising, tracking, third-party analytics or a third-party crash-reporting SDK. beacen does not sell personal data. Apple platform services such as MapKit, CloudKit and iCloud operate under Apple’s terms and privacy practices.

Sharing a GPX file directly
You can still choose Share GPX File through the normal iOS share flow without creating a public link. The exported file may contain the route name, route geography, and waypoint information already present in the imported file, such as waypoint names, comments, descriptions, elevations, timestamps, symbols or types. beacen does not create this waypoint information. You choose the file and the person or app that receives it.
